Zero-Knowledge Proofs: The Cryptographic Solution Reshaping Blockchain Architecture

Understanding ZK Technology and Its Core Function

Zero-knowledge (ZK) technology represents a breakthrough in cryptographic methods that allows one party to verify the authenticity of a claim without exposing any underlying information. At its essence, it creates a paradox: proving something is true while revealing nothing about what’s being proven.

The significance of this technology lies in its ability to address three critical blockchain challenges simultaneously — scalability limitations, privacy concerns, and the need for cross-chain communication. As blockchain adoption accelerates, these constraints have become increasingly problematic for widespread implementation. ZK technology offers a path forward by enabling transactions to be processed faster, costs to drop significantly, and sensitive data to remain confidential.

The mathematics underlying ZK relies on three foundational principles:

Completeness — enables the prover to successfully demonstrate the truth of a statement to a verifier. Soundness — ensures that dishonest attempts to prove false statements will fail verification. Zero-knowledge — guarantees the verifier learns nothing except the statement’s validity, preserving all transaction confidentiality.

These three elements work together to create a system where verification is possible without exposure.

From Scaling Crisis to Layer 2 Solutions: How ZK Rollups Work

Blockchain networks face an inherent constraint: as transaction volume increases, network congestion rises and fees escalate. Traditional Layer 1 blockchains can only process a limited number of transactions per second. ZK rollups address this bottleneck by operating as Layer 2 solutions that bundle multiple transactions into single batches.

The mechanics are straightforward yet elegant. Instead of recording each transaction individually on-chain, thousands of transactions are grouped together, processed off-chain, and then submitted to the main blockchain as a single verified batch. Zero-knowledge proofs serve as cryptographic evidence that all transactions in the batch are legitimate and properly executed.

This approach delivers measurable improvements:

  • Throughput multiplication — processing capacity increases substantially, enabling far more transactions per second
  • Cost reduction — by consolidating transactions, individual fees drop dramatically, making blockchain technology economically viable for everyday use
  • Speed gains — transaction confirmation times accelerate significantly
  • Efficiency boost — computational resources are utilized more effectively

The innovation maintains the core promises of blockchain — decentralization, cryptographic security, and transparent verification — while breaking through the scalability ceiling that had constrained growth.

The Privacy Revolution: How ZK Protects Transaction Details

While transparency is a blockchain virtue, indiscriminate exposure of transaction details creates privacy vulnerabilities. ZK protocols solve this paradox by enabling verification without disclosure.

Consider the prover-verifier relationship in ZK systems: a prover needs to convince a verifier that a transaction is valid, but cannot afford to reveal the sender’s identity, recipient’s address, or transaction amount. ZK proofs make this possible. The verifier gains absolute certainty the transaction is authentic without learning any specifics beyond this fundamental truth.

Real-world implementations demonstrate this capability effectively. Zcash employs zk-SNARKs (zero-knowledge succinct non-interactive arguments of knowledge) to enable confidential transactions where neither sender, receiver, nor amount information is exposed on-chain. Similarly, password authentication systems leverage ZK proofs to verify user identity without transmitting or storing the actual password, eliminating a major security vulnerability.

Beyond cryptocurrency, cloud storage providers use ZK proofs to verify that data is correctly stored on external servers without requiring exposure of the actual data itself. This same principle extends to identity verification systems, voting mechanisms, and any domain where confidentiality combined with verifiability is essential.

Bridging Blockchains: ZK’s Role in Cross-Chain Interoperability

Emerging in the 1980s as a theoretical cryptographic concept, ZK proofs have evolved into a practical tool for enabling different blockchain networks to interact seamlessly. As the industry moves toward multi-chain systems, interoperability has become critical.

ZK proofs serve as a cryptographic bridge connecting separate blockchain ecosystems. They enable confidential cross-chain transactions and communication without revealing transaction specifics to external systems. Assets and information can move between blockchains while maintaining both security and privacy.

The technology exists in two operational forms:

Interactive proofs involve real-time communication between prover and verifier to confirm statement validity. Non-interactive proofs allow the prover to generate authentic proof without requiring verifier interaction, offering greater efficiency and flexibility.

This adaptability makes ZK solutions valuable across diverse blockchain architectures and use cases. However, challenges remain. Complex ZK proofs demand significant computational resources, potentially limiting scalability for some applications. Additionally, implementation requires specialized cryptographic expertise, creating barriers for developers and projects new to the technology. Ongoing research continues addressing these obstacles, gradually making ZK systems more accessible and performant.

Leading ZK-Powered Blockchain Projects Transforming the Ecosystem

Several major projects are demonstrating the practical power of zero-knowledge technology:

StarkNet and StarkEx utilize STARKs (zero-knowledge scalable transparent arguments of knowledge) to enable scalable and confidential transactions, with particular emphasis on decentralized exchange infrastructure and computational efficiency.

zkSync implements ZK rollups as a comprehensive Layer 2 scaling solution for Ethereum, enabling rapid and economical transactions while maintaining full EVM compatibility for smart contract deployment.

Loopring specializes in decentralized exchange protocols that leverage ZK proofs to provide both scalability and robust security for on-chain trading, reducing transaction costs without compromising asset protection.

Aztec Network combines ZK rollups technology to simultaneously enhance privacy and scalability for Ethereum transactions, enabling users to transact with greater confidentiality.

Immutable X applies ZK rollups to the NFT and gaming sector, achieving faster confirmation times and minimal transaction fees for digital asset trading and minting operations.

Scroll develops a ZK rollup approach prioritizing rapid transaction processing and minimal latency while maintaining seamless EVM compatibility.

Mina Protocol distinguishes itself by operating as an exceptionally lightweight blockchain, employing zk-SNARKs to enable effective and expandable transaction processing with minimal hardware requirements.

Syscoin provides a blockchain platform emphasizing scalable smart contract execution and secure token issuance, utilizing ZK proofs to enhance transaction throughput and system efficiency.

DeFi’s Privacy-First Future: ZK Technology Applications

The decentralized finance movement centers on creating open, equitable financial systems unconstrained by traditional intermediaries. Yet concerns about transaction privacy have limited broader adoption. ZK technology directly addresses this tension.

Private transactions become possible when ZK proofs enable verified transactions without exposing sender identity, recipient address, or transfer amounts. Users can transact with confidence their financial activity remains confidential.

Confidential smart contracts operate with ZK verification, allowing contracts to execute complex logic and state changes while concealing sensitive parameters from external observers. This enables sophisticated financial applications that would be unviable with complete transaction transparency.

Scalable decentralized applications benefit from ZK’s computational efficiency. DApps can process substantially higher transaction volumes while reducing fees, dramatically expanding user accessibility and adoption potential.

These capabilities position DeFi platforms to offer simultaneously enhanced security, privacy, and operational efficiency — qualities essential for mainstream adoption.

The Path Forward: ZK Technology’s Role in Blockchain Maturation

Zero-knowledge Layer 2 protocols represent a fundamental advancement in addressing the urgent constraints limiting blockchain adoption: scalability limitations, privacy requirements, and interoperability needs. By enabling faster, more secure transaction processing with reduced computational overhead, these protocols substantially improve blockchain efficiency at scale.

The trajectory is clear. As adoption accelerates, ZK technology’s influence becomes increasingly difficult to overlook. Faster, more confidential, and scalable transactions may provide the missing ingredient for transforming blockchain from emerging technology to essential infrastructure serving billions of users. The innovations emerging from leading ZK projects demonstrate this potential is becoming reality, with fresh breakthroughs likely to emerge as the technology matures and developer expertise deepens.

ZERO-0.95%
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
  • Reward
  • Comment
  • Repost
  • Share
Comment
0/400
No comments
  • Pin

Trade Crypto Anywhere Anytime
qrCode
Scan to download Gate App
Community
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)